Output 575933ab899f6328a2591af06c1e18c1646d2ba9dfc5aa09fc15a368d01b1663:1

value
505304559
script pubkey
OP_0 OP_PUSHBYTES_20 9f437c87a6246a70a5ae081f63ef7d0b5a861a9f
address
bc1qnaphepaxy348pfdwpq0k8mmapddgvx5ldv5dns
transaction
575933ab899f6328a2591af06c1e18c1646d2ba9dfc5aa09fc15a368d01b1663
spent
true